Three Days Of Mourning Declared As Former Nigerien President Passed On by dvdlamb: 5:54am On Nov 26, 2020
The government of the Republic of Niger has declared a three days mourning over the death of former President Tadja Mamadou who died at 82 years of age.

Tadja was the President of Niger from 1999 to 2010 but was overthrown in a bloodless coup in 2010 after he attempted to alter the constitution to enable him stay in office beyond the constitutional number of terms.

Tadja died on Tuesday in Niemey the capital of Niger but the cause of his death is still unspecified.
